    I know I felt a little sick to my stomache when I sold my CJ this past spring after I got the news of Pfizer shutting down and losing my job. I decided to sell it to buy something I can teach my daughter to drive in since she will turn 16 at the end of the year. I figured the CJ on 35s, YJ springs and spooled in the rear was just asking for trouble for her to learn in. I ended up picking up a 93 Explorer Sport 4x4 and am very happy with it. It runs great and I've got 31s under it already. It can't go the same places my CJ could, but it will serve its purpose for a while until I get my job situation figured out and get back into building a Jeep.
